What the Barna camp is
The basketball camp run by CB Grup Barna is the intensive training programme the club organises during the school holidays in the El Clot neighbourhood. It is not a leisure activity with a ball: it is skills training, with sessions dedicated to one specific part of the game and groups made by age and level.
The club runs it with Time Chamber, which brings the individual training methodology. That combination is what defines the camp: the repetition volume of a skills academy with the team atmosphere of the club of El Clot: sixty-one years of history and the largest youth structure in the city of Barcelona, with 34 teams on the Catalan Federation register.
Why inside a club, and not in a rented venue
- A camp inside a club, not on a court passed through
- The camp runs at La Nau del Clot, the club's own facility, not a space hired for the occasion. The city's big camps work out of rented venues and change courts from year to year; we train there all season, with the same coaches and the same badge on the wall.
- Skills work that goes back to no team gets lost
- An intensive week improves a player's shot or handle. If in September they go back somewhere nobody knows what they worked on, it fades. Here the camp coaches and the season coaches are the same people and they talk to each other: what is worked on in July carries into October.
- We keep tracking players during the camp too
- Our players don't stop being followed because it is summer: what shows up at the camp goes into their record and reaches their season coach.
- And we watch the ones who come from outside
- The camp is open to any club, and for the Barna it is also the best way to meet players we don't know yet. Someone from another club trains and goes home just the same; but if they fit and they're interested, they already know where the door is.

How it is organised
Each week has its own focus, so anyone coming for more than one week does not repeat content. These are the modules the club has worked on in recent editions:
Flow Camp
Game reading and decision-making.
TC Basics
Fundamentals: footwork, balance, mechanics.
Shooting Academy
Shooting, in every situation.
One & One Mastery
One-on-one play: fakes and attacking creativity.
Ballhandling Lab
Ball handling and dribbling under pressure.
Skills Lab Experience
Combined skills work: the finale of the edition.

Who it is aimed at
Children who play basketball or want to start, whether they are with CB Grup Barna or come from another club. Each week the club reserves places for its own players and places open to players from outside, and groups are closed by age and level so that nobody trains above or below where they belong.
If your child has not started yet and is between 4 and 8, the natural route is not the camp but the Escoleta, the club's basketball school, which runs all year with Julio Torralba.
